Book Description
New York Daily News, March 1, 2000 TASTE OF THE ISLANDS
by Rosemary Black, Daily News Food Editor
Pick up a copy of GREAT CHEFS OF THE CARIBBEAN and you'll be transported to the islands where lush mangoes, the freshest shrimp and
swordfish and all manner of exotic vegetables are turned into visually fine dishes. Based on the television series, this book highlights the recipes of 44 chefs who work at 30 different restaurants on 17 islands. It's divided by course, with imaginative
dishes like grilled duck breast with a pink peppercorn-passionfruit sauce, pepper-crusted yellowfin tuna "filet mignon" with sweet potato cakes and seared red snapper with sweet potatoes in a Creole sauce.
